1. Lane Johnson: Future Hall of Famer
Super Bowl Appearances and Achievements
Lane Johnson joins the show ahead of his third Super Bowl appearance with the Philadelphia Eagles. Highlighting his illustrious career, Big Cat notes:
"[44:18] Big Cat: On Sunday, Lane Johnson will become only the third offensive tackle in NFL history to make six Pro Bowls, two first team all-pros, and start in three Super Bowls."
Impact on Team Performance
PFT Commenter emphasizes Lane's significant impact on the Eagles' success:
"[54:50] Big Cat: When you're not on the field, the Eagles are 15 and 23. When you're on the field, they're 102 and 55. That's insane."
"[54:57] PFT Commenter: Yeah, that's insane. It's like the defense turns into a steel wall when he's playing."
